Best for students, researchers, and serious astronomy enthusiasts.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\u003cp\u003eThis volume covers the main topics in the theory of superdense QCD matter and its application to the astrophysics of compact stars in a comprehensive and yet accessible way. The material is presented as a combination of extensive introductory lectures and more topical contributions. The book is centered around the question whether hypothetical new states of dense matter in the compact star interior could give clues to the explanation of puzzling phenomena such as gamma-ray bursts, pulsar glitches, compact star cooling and gravitational waves.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Springer Science \u0026 Business Media","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":46420072759495,"sku":"1-99-523-002832","price":299.99,"currency_code":"USD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0736\/9575\/6487\/files\/9781402034299.jpg?v=1776326028","url":"https:\/\/snowflakeskies.com\/products\/superdense-qcd-matter-and-compact-stars-proceedings-of-the-nato-advanced-research-workshop-on-superdense-qcd-m-2","provider":"Snowflake Skies","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
